Transaction 5e1cadb86969517d1f073ad79a9fe59dba9eac4530979715607404d154e40b14

5 Input
2 Outputs
  • 5e1cadb86969517d1f073ad79a9fe59dba9eac4530979715607404d154e40b14:0
  • value  621500
    address  1PjjJbSCttfHBeBHfogCGmQFp31sB1c7Vt
  • 5e1cadb86969517d1f073ad79a9fe59dba9eac4530979715607404d154e40b14:1
  • value  342000
    address  32oMi3RrJy1AJ16NWAGDWHRqSeJvDRuPof